Transaction 16cc7ae3ad2dca8c924a25df34128703c26a14f0ae57be58d121f407332177ca
2 Input
2 Outputs
- 16cc7ae3ad2dca8c924a25df34128703c26a14f0ae57be58d121f407332177ca:0
- 16cc7ae3ad2dca8c924a25df34128703c26a14f0ae57be58d121f407332177ca:1
value 2006405
address 1XSUr8rasV23GTh1SoxCNsTxUqpuEi3ZM
value 1600000
address 39DxioAbZ3hncEL3BFYu5BM6RY52jRSRjh